Warning Signs You Need Industrial Dehumidification

Ignoring the signs of Industrial Dehumidification can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late, look out for these warning signs and call us immediately if you notice any of the following: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can be a sign of mold or mildew growth. If you notice a musty smell in your home or business,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Water Stains or Warping

Water stains or warping on walls, ceilings, or floors can show a more significant issue. Don’t ignore these signs, call us to assess and address the problem.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ture issues. If you notice this in your home or business, it’s crucial to address the problem before it gets worse.

Unexplained Health Issues

Exposure to mold and mildew can cause a range of health issues, from allergies to respiratory problems. If you’re experiencing unexplained health issues, it may be related to Industrial Dehumidification.

Visible Puddles or Water Damage

Visible puddles or water damage can be a sign of a more significant issue. Don’t wait until it’s too late, call us to assess and address the problem.

High Humidity or Condensation

High humidity or condensation can lead to mold and mildew growth. If you notice this in your home or business,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Industrial Dehumidification Cost in Wyckoff, NJ

The cost of Industrial Dehumidification can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Equipment Setup $100 – $500 Severity of the issue and size of the affected area.
Dehumidification and Moisture Removal $500 – $2,500 Sever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and equipment needed.
Drying and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 Sever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and equipment needed.
Final Inspection and Cleanup $100 – $500 Severity of the issue and size of the affected area.
Specialized Equipment Rental $50 – $200 per day Severity of the issue and size of the affected area.
